    The Long-Term Effects of Personal Injuries on Overall Well-Being

    Personal injuries often have immediate physical consequences, such as broken bones, sprains, or head trauma. However, the long-term effects on a person’s overall well-being extend beyond the initial physical damage. In many cases, personal injuries lead to chronic physical pain, mental health challenges, financial stress, and social isolation. Understanding the full scope of these long-term consequences is essential, not only for the injured person but also for those supporting them through recovery. Below, we explore how these injuries impact long-term health and overall quality of life.

    Physical Consequences: Chronic Pain and Mobility Issues

    One of the most common long-term effects of personal injuries is chronic pain. Whether it stems from nerve damage, joint misalignment, or soft tissue injuries, pain can become a constant companion, significantly impacting the injured person’s quality of life. For instance, back injuries, whiplash, or fractures may result in limited mobility or the need for continuous medical intervention, including physical therapy or surgery.

    Chronic pain often limits a person’s ability to participate in daily activities, including exercise, work, or even social events. This restriction can lead to a sedentary lifestyle, which further contributes to other health issues such as weight gain, heart disease, and depression. Over time, the physical toll of living with constant pain can erode an individual’s overall sense of well-being.

    Mental and Emotional Strain: The Hidden Impact

    Beyond the physical damage, personal injuries frequently result in long-term emotional and psychological strain. The mental health effects, often overlooked, can be as debilitating as the physical ones. People who suffer from severe injuries may develop anxiety, depression, or post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). These conditions can arise from the trauma of the accident, the pain from injuries, or the disruption of their normal life routine.

    When psychological problems go untreated, they can worsen over time, leading to further complications. For example, anxiety may cause someone to avoid certain situations, while depression can make even basic tasks feel overwhelming. These mental health challenges are often compounded by the stress of dealing with legal proceedings, medical bills, and the uncertainty of their recovery process. In these situations, seeking justice becomes a priority for many victims, as they seek not only compensation for medical bills but also validation for the emotional distress they’ve endured.

    Financial Stress: A Growing Concern

    The financial burden that accompanies personal injuries is another long-term consequence that can negatively impact an individual’s well-being. Medical expenses, lost wages, and ongoing treatment costs can quickly add up, leading to significant financial stress. Even with insurance, out-of-pocket costs for rehabilitation, medications, and specialist consultations can strain an individual’s resources. For those unable to return to work due to their injuries, the loss of income can create an overwhelming sense of financial insecurity.

    Financial stress often exacerbates the physical and mental effects of an injury. People might delay necessary medical treatments or ignore their mental health needs due to the cost, leading to a vicious cycle of deteriorating health. The inability to meet financial obligations can also strain relationships, adding a social and emotional component to the overall stress. In extreme cases, victims may be forced to sell assets or declare bankruptcy, further compounding their sense of helplessness.

    Social Isolation and Relationship Strain

    Another less visible but equally significant long-term effect of personal injuries is social isolation. People who experience severe physical limitations may find it difficult to engage in social activities they once enjoyed. Friends and family members may also struggle to understand the extent of their pain or emotional struggles, which can lead to feelings of loneliness and isolation.

    Moreover, relationships can become strained as caregivers, often spouses or family members, take on additional responsibilities. The pressure to provide both emotional and physical support can lead to caregiver burnout, which may result in resentment, guilt, or frustration on both sides. Long-term social isolation not only affects mental health but also slows the recovery process. Staying connected to a support network is essential for emotional well-being and can provide the encouragement needed to stay active and engaged in rehabilitation efforts.

    Coping Strategies for Long-Term Recovery

    While the long-term effects of personal injuries can be overwhelming, there are strategies to manage and mitigate their impact. Physical therapy, counseling, and community support groups are invaluable tools for maintaining both physical and mental health. Physical rehabilitation can help improve mobility, reduce chronic pain, and restore a sense of normalcy. Psychological support, whether through therapy or support groups, can help individuals cope with the emotional burden of their injuries and the changes in their life circumstances.

    In some cases, legal recourse may be necessary to ensure access to adequate resources for recovery. Securing compensation through personal injury claims can provide the financial support needed to cover medical bills, lost wages, and long-term care. More importantly, it can offer victims the peace of mind that comes with knowing they won’t have to shoulder the financial burden alone, allowing them to focus on healing rather than financial survival.
